I took this photograph of my son for my last portraiture class we were ask to do a life style of anything we wanted to do. My son is a die hard 4-wheeler that enjoys racing and scaring me to death with his jumps and crazy stunts. I shot this on 12/2/2007 with my Nikon D200 1/125@F/16 using a vivtar flash on a light stand appox. 14-16 feet away at appox. 75 degree angle.

Miss Courtney
This picture was taken for our in studio with child assignment.
This is Miss Courtney one of our first year students child. I took this with my Nikon D200,ISO100,1/60@F/11 80mm with my 80-200 lens.
This is my light set up for the picture above. The lights are down a lot lower when photographing children.
